In , the brewery introduced a new, improved recipe for a bitter ale. To distinguish it from the previous version, they added a fourth "X," creating the legendary XXXX Bitter . Legend says the recipe was perfected by a German master brewer, Alhois William Leitner, who solved the problem of "cloudy" beer, allowing it to stay fresh even when transported across the vast, hot distances of Australia.
